Working within Automotive Brands, this role sits within Haymarket’s specialist Automotive division, championing the dual-brand powerhouse of What Car? and Autocar. What Car? serves as the ultimate, data-driven consumer champion and purchase-funnel tool, while Autocar stands as the definitive authority on automotive passion, deep-dive reviews, and industry insight. Together, they deliver market-leading branded experiences, cross-platform media solutions, and lead-generation tools that shape consumer decisions and drive commercial growth for automotive and media agency partners.
The primary purpose of the Account Director is to act as the commercial and strategic lead for key media agencies, serving as the senior point of contact for independent and network partners. In this role, you will nurture strategic agency relationships and translate client marketing objectives into high-impact cross-platform campaigns. By driving multi-channel content partnerships, native advertising, and programmatic data solutions, you add direct value to agency clients while consistently accelerating revenue growth across both iconic automotive titles.

Our Company benefits include 25 days holiday per year excluding bank holidays (increasing 1 day per year of service up to 30 days), work from anywhere in the world for up to 3 weeks of the year with our ‘Work from Anywhere’ days, flexible working hours (core hours from 10-3), and a generous contributory pension scheme.
